ACIM Lesson 1: The Starting Point

The no question first lesson in A Course in Miracles offers a highbrow teaching: Nothing I look means anything. on the surface, this might appear to be a easy statement, but in reality, it marks the introduction of a journey that leads to deep spiritual awakening. In Lesson 1, students are encouraged to question the meaning they have approved to whatever they observe. This practice sets the instigation for the entire ACIM curriculum and provides the basis for learning to look with a mind cleared of judgment.







What Does ACIM Lesson 1 Mean?

Lesson 1 is the first step in deconstructing the conditioned thoughts we preserve just about the world on the order of us. A Course in Miracles teaches that we perceive truth through the lens of the egoour fear-based self. By energetic this lesson, we learn to unlearn these preconceived ideas and see the world like fresh, untarnished eyes.

In the course of our day-to-day experiences, we often label objects, people, and situations taking into consideration meanings that are subjective. These labels come from the ego and are influenced by fear, with experiences, and projections. The truth, according to ACIM, is that nothing in the world inherently holds meaning until we assign it. In in force Nothing I look means anything, we log on the approach to a additional perception.

Understanding keenness in ACIM

Perception, as defined in A Course in Miracles, is the lens through which we view the world. Lesson 1 asks us to allow that our perceptions are shaped by the ego and that these perceptions are often based upon fear, conflict, and separation. The first lesson in ACIM invites us to see at the world in the same way as vivacious eyes, forgive from judgment, and to look on top of the surface.

ACIM teaches that the ego uses acuteness to reinforce its identity of separation. But in imitation of we begin to ask our perceptions and let go of judgments, we create space for the moving picture to enter and lead our exaggeration of seeing the world.

The Ego vs. The Spirit

One of the primary goals of A Course in Miracles is to assist students shift their perspicacity from the egos distorted view to the spirits clearer, more loving view. The ego thrives on separation, though the spirit is rooted in unity and love. By dynamic Nothing I see means anything, we are coming on to dismantle the egos preserve beyond our minds, allowing the spirits vision to emerge.

The journey of ACIM, introduction in imitation of Lesson 1, is one of recognizing the egos tricks and slowly learning to align later the unchangeable of who we arebeings of love, light, and connection.

The Role of freedom in Lesson 1

Forgiveness is a central theme throughout A Course in Miracles, and it begins with the first lesson. The Course teaches that pardon is not approximately excusing someones actions, but approximately releasing judgment. By suspending judgment, we practice liberty and clear ourselves from the ego's hold. later than we allow go of the meaning we add together to others behavior, we start to experience legitimate pardon and, in turn, a shift in perception.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) virtually A Course in Miracles (ACIM) and Lesson 1
1. What is A Course in Miracles?
A Course in Miracles is a spiritual self-study lead expected to tutor forgiveness, self-awareness, and inner peace through a shift in perception. It provides a framework for letting go of the ego and awakening to a deeper truth.

2. What does Nothing I look means anything mean?
This phrase from Lesson 1 invites us to put off judgment and take that our perceptions are subjective. The world roughly us only has the meaning we apportion to it, and the lesson helps us to look the world in a neutral, open-minded way.

3. How reach I apply Lesson 1 in my life?
The key is consistent practice. Throughout your day, remind yourself of the lesson, Nothing I look means anything. This will assist you detach from judgment and permit you to see past greater clarity and peace.

4. Can I practice A Course in Miracles as soon as further spiritual practices?
Absolutely! Many people find that A Course in Miracles complements their existing spiritual practices and enhances their journey of self-discovery and healing.

5. How long will it take for me to look changes as soon as ACIM?
The timeline for experiencing shifts varies. Some may broadcast changes quickly, even if for others, it may give a positive response time. What matters most is consistent practice and an right to use heart.

6. What is forgiveness in ACIM?
Forgiveness, according to A Course in Miracles, is not about excusing someones tricks but approximately releasing judgment. Its a process of letting go of interpretations, which allows for a shift in sharpness and inner peace.

7. Is A Course in Miracles related to any religion?
No, A Course in Miracles is not tied to any specific religion. It is a spiritual philosophy that transcends established religious boundaries, focusing upon universal truths of love, forgiveness, and healing.
